"The Fox and the Wolf" is the twenty-first episode of season three of the supernatural teen drama series Teen Wolf and the forty-seventh episode of the series overall. It was directed by Tim Andrew with a script written by Ian Stokes. It first aired on MTV on Monday, March 3rd, 2014 at 9:00 pm.

Allusions[]
- Kira Yukimura makes reference to Casablanca in this episode. Casablanca is a 1943 wartime romance film directed by Michael Curtiz and stars Humphrey Bogart and Ingrid Bergman.
- Christopher Argent makes reference to a lightsaber in this episode. A lightsaber is a fictional light-based sword utilized by Jedi and members of the Sith Order in the Star Wars multimedia franchise.
